Price-to-sales and price-to-book multiples provide alternative perspectives particularly relevant for companies with temporarily depressed earnings or significant intangible assets not captured on balance sheets. Sum-of-the-parts valuation becomes necessary for diversified conglomerates where individual business segments command different market multiples.

Behavioral finance insights explain why markets sometimes deviate substantially from fundamental value. Cognitive biases including anchoring bias, confirmation bias, availability heuristic, and recency bias systematically affect investor decision-making processes. Awareness of these biases enables more rational analysis and helps investors exploit mispricing created by others' behavioral errors. Contrarian investment approaches explicitly target sentiment extremes created by behavioral biases.

Should I hold Nuclear Energy Stocks in a taxable or tax-advantaged account?
Dr. Bill Miller: Tax efficiency matters for long-term returns. High-turnover positions or dividend-paying stocks often benefit from tax-advantaged accounts like IRAs. Long-term buy-and-hold positions may be more suitable for taxable accounts due to favorable capital gains treatment.
